researched Aug 2026Nyk, branded "Now You Know" and operating at bynyk.com, sells self-paced skill-learning content delivered as bite-size video lessons paired with hands-on challenges. Users begin with a short quiz covering how they learn, what motivates them and what they are curious about, and receive a personalized plan that continues to adjust as they progress. A weekly path structures the experience around short video lessons (roughly five to six minutes each), a "make it yourself" challenge, and a step in which learners share what they produced, with visible skill-completion progress.
The content library is described as 100+ skills with new lessons added weekly, taught by practitioners. Listed topics cluster into three plan tracks promoted on the site β an herbal/natural remedies plan, a maker/crafts plan, and an "earning" plan. Example units include herbal wellness kits, chamomile and sleep blends, calendula face cream, melt-and-pour soaps, shower steamers, candles, pressed-flower and photo frames, mandala art, cookie and cupcake decorating, chocolate tempering and drip cakes, plus monetization lessons such as building a selling profile, pricing, and taking a first order.
Alongside the app-style plans, the site sells discrete online courses and course bundles through an e-commerce checkout. The Herbalist Bundle packages four courses β Women's Health Formulas, Sleep & Stress Remedies, Digestive & Gut Health, and Immune System Boosters β with printable bonus guides, marked down from a stated $163 list to $49 as a one-time payment with lifetime access. Herbal instruction is credited to certified herbalist Brianna Cherniak, founder of the herbal apothecary Moss Medicine, who is described as having attracted over 200,000 herbal enthusiasts.
Business model
Direct-to-consumer digital education. Nyk sells online courses and discounted multi-course bundles as one-time purchases with lifetime access, alongside personalized learning plans delivered through mobile apps distributed on Google Play and the App Store. A 30-day money-back guarantee is offered, and customer support runs through a help center and support@bynyk.com.
One-time payments for individual courses and bundles (for example four herbal courses listed at $163 and sold for $49), with lifetime access to purchased material.
Traction
The site cites a 4.7 rating from about 2,706 Trustpilot reviews and a library of more than 100 skills with new lessons weekly; apps are listed on both Google Play and the App Store.

Market position
Positioning combines app-style, game-like progression and short video format with tangible outcomes β learners make physical products β and an explicit monetization track that teaches selling, pricing and taking first orders, plus lifetime access and a 30-day refund guarantee.
Technology
Consumer mobile and web application that generates and continually adjusts a personalized learning plan from a quiz on learning style, motivation and interests, with short-form video lessons, game-like progress tracking, weekly scheduled paths, and hands-on challenge and sharing steps; an e-commerce cart and checkout supports course purchases.
Go-to-market
Self-serve web storefront and mobile apps on Google Play and the App Store, entry through a short onboarding quiz and free plan builders ("Build my herbal plan", "Build my maker plan", "Build my earning plan"), promotional bundle discounts, instructor-led credibility (a named certified herbalist), customer testimonials, and Trustpilot review social proof.
Consumer learners interested in natural remedies and herbalism, home crafts and DIY making (soaps, candles, baking, decorating, art), and in earning income from what they make; testimonials reference individual adults and families.
